What is Botox?

Botox® is a natural, purified protein that is used to temporarily relax facial muscles that cause fine lines and wrinkles. Common areas for Botox treatment include the “11” lines (frown lines), crow’s feet, and forehead lines. It can also be used to treat medical conditions, such as hyperhidrosis (excessive sweating), teeth grinding, muscle spasms, and migraines. Wrinkles are caused by repeated facial movements over time. If you relax those muscle movements early on, the wrinkle may never form! However, Botox can be very effective no matter what age you start.

Every patient is different, but most people see optimal results one to two weeks after treatment, and results last for three to four months. You may experience some slight bruising and swelling right after your treatment. Otherwise, there is no significant downtime.

Botox Cost

Botox can be priced in one of two ways:

  1. Pricing by the “unit”
  2. Pricing by the “area”

A unit of Botox is simply a standard form of measurement for these types of products. Similar to an ounce of liquid or several pounds of dirt, a unit gives the manufacturer and the medical provider a way to meter out the dosing in a consistent manner. All medical practices buy Botox from the manufacturer, Allergan, by the unit. Moreover, most medical practices will charge by the unit as that is the way they inject.

However, there are some medical practices that will charge by the area. Typically, there are 3 areas where Botox is injected.

  1. Between the eyebrows – Also known as the Glabella
  2. Forehead
  3. Crow’s feet around the eyes

There are other places you can inject Botox, but these are the main areas in the market that medical practices use to communicate the treatment areas to potential patients.

The difference between the 2 methods is in Unit pricing the patient will pay for the exact amount of units they need to achieve their desired result. In Area pricing, there is a fixed cost for each area determined by the practice for those specific treatment areas.

Botox Side Effects

Botox is a very safe treatment, which is why it is the most popular medical aesthetic treatment on the planet. Often affectionately referred to as “lunchtime lift”, Botox is a procedure that allows patients to get their treatment and then move on about their day. However, like all medical treatments, you should discuss the potential for side effects with your medical provider. The most common side effects we see at Village Dermatology are redness at the injection site and some pin-point bruising. This is because Botox is injected with very small needles (the smallest we can get) and anytime a needle is used there is a possibility of bruising and redness. However, most of the time these are very transient and can be covered easily with makeup.

Botox Fun Fact

Did you know that Botox® can help with depression?  According to a study by M. Axel Wollmer, it appears that your muscles may be “involved in the development and maintenance of negative emotions.”  The theory is that Botox® interrupts the feedback from your muscles to your brain and relaxing those muscles can help with depression.
